  4. How do you add music to Music Grove from USB?

    There does not need to be a specific directory, however, to import songs to Groove, you actually have to upload the songs to Onedrive. Once they are uploaded to Onedrive, then you can use the Groove music app to play any files that are in your Onedrive.
    Hope this helps.

  5. For external devices with music you can use this app "Simple Background Music Player", with this app you can listen your songs direct from any external device without need to use groove music app.

    On this app you only need to create a folder called "Xbox Music Library" on the usb drive and put all songs you want on that folder, then connect the usb drive to an xbox one usb and run this app.

    Groove Music only works with OneDrive.
